How Kansas City Pop Up Bars Work
Kansas City Pop Up Bars operate on a short-term rental model, typically occupying temporary locations such as repurposed basements, rooftops, or unused retail spaces. These venues function like festival kitchens but for drinks—featuring rotating menus, craft cocktails, and locally sourced ingredients. Staffed by skilled mixologists and creative teams, the experiences emphasize quality, storytelling, and sensory appeal. Entry is often limited, seasonal, or reservation-based, boosting demand through perceived exclusivity. Common Questions About Kansas City Pop Up Bars
What makes a Kansas City Pop Up Bar different from a regular bar? Pop-ups offer temporary experiences, limited-time stays, and rotating themes—unlike fixed establishments. The concept prioritizes novelty, creativity, and local collaboration, often featuring guest mixologists, rotating menus, and immersive atmospheres not replicable in permanent venues.
Are these bars safe and regulated? Kansas City Pop Up Bars comply with state and local licensing laws, including proper alcohol service permits and health inspections. Operators uphold stringent safety standards, ensuring responsible service and secure environments for guests.
Can anyone attend, or is it by invitation only? While some invite-only events exist, many pop-ups use a hybrid model—reserving spots online or through ticket purchases. Regular open nights without extras help broaden access while sustaining exclusivity.
How do I join one if I’m new to this scene? Simply check the host’s official website or social channels for event calendars.
